TNA Wrestling: How Destination X Lived Up to the Hype
When I first started watching Destination X on PPV, I was worried my hopes would be squashed by the performance in the ring.
Having seen other PPV events and wanting so bad for the show to prove to me that Impact Wrestling was moving in the right direction, the start was compelling and then lost a little luster in the middle, only to save itself in the end.
I was worried that TNA had gone down that road again of using WCW as a model and did not deliver. I was also worried the "AJ Styles/Daniels" match would not live up to its billing as it had been promoted all night through the PPV.
It lived up to it and more.
Yes, TNA and Impact have many things to be thankful for. And when all was said and done, here are things that TNA can build on leading into the "Midsummer Night's Massacre" program on Thursday night.
Brian Kendrick Beats Abyss
1 of 6It was a little bizarre, but Kendrick is the new TNA X-Division Champion.
The match was good and the idea of Kendrick knocking out Eric Bischoff was fabulous. We shall see what happens to him Thursday night when he faces Immortal, Bischoff, et al.
The celebration of Kendrick winning from the guys in the back was a little much, but it was well-deserved nonetheless.
Kendrick can be a Jericho-type wrestler with the right story and the right marketing.
Kazarian/Samoa Joe Have Another Rivalry Ahead of Them
2 of 6The opening match of the night did not disappoint.
Kazarian beats Samoa Joe.
The back and forth tug-of-war was great to see and the athleticism of the two got the show off on the right footing.
I have to wonder, though, what happens to Samoa Joe now that he has lost two matches in the Bound for Glory Series and has not lost his last two PPV events?
Does this also mean there is a new character for Joe or does he continue on this mid-level status?
Austin Aries Wins the X-Division Contract
3 of 6This may have been the best match of the night.
Aires beats Low Ki to take the title. On a night where any one of the four competitors, including Jack Evans and Zima Ion were on their game, it was Aries who proved to be the one who took him the prize.
It will be interesting to see if TNA somehow gets all three of the losers from the match involved in the X-Division. All four are deserving of a shot at the division that now looks stronger than it has been in years.
Jerry Lynn Beats Up RVD and Still Loses
4 of 6This match was not what I expected. But in the end, it was great theater.
Jerry Lynn proved to be more the aggressor in the match and that played to his disadvantage when RVD won.
When the two men battled evenly in the opening of the match, I felt this was going to be more of human chess. But Lynn proved that he wanted to win at any cost and revamped a rivalry that will get more play in the coming weeks.
RVD looked like a battered warrior with cuts to his face and head and blood coming from his mouth, but as the man who proved that he was X-Division long before there was an X-Division, he took home the victory.

AJ Styles Beats Daniels, Leaves Door Open for Subplot
6 of 6AJ Styles and Christopher Daniels wrestled the way wrestling should be done.
It was an instant classic.
But when Daniels cut a promo stating he came back to TNA felt like he was mixed in the crowd, I thought this would become another one of those Morrison/R-Truth deals where Daniels did not get the respect he deserved so he turned on his best friend.
And all through the match it was teased that way.
But in the end, Daniels lost to his best friend, thought about walking away, and then did the right thing and shook his hand.
But, the look of Daniels being consoled by Styles could make for interesting drama Thursday night.
It may be that Daniels isn't feeling the love from Fortune.
